Organization of LUVAS
Lala Lajpat Rai University of Veterinary and Animal Sciences came into existence on December 1, 2010 in pursuance of the Haryana Act No. 7 of 2010 notified on April 7, 2010. College of veterinary Sciences and College of Animal Sciences, which were earlier the constituent colleges of Chaudhary Charan Singh Haryana Agricultural University (CCSHAU), Hisar, were merged as College of Veterinary Sciences and became the constituent college of the newly established University. The College of Veterinary Sciences at Hisar, which was shifted from Lahore post-independence, has a glorious past and is among the top most veterinary institutions in India.
The university is currently located inside the CCSHAU Campus at Hisar on the National Highway No. 10, about 172 KM North-West of Delhi.
Through its academic excellence, the College has produced great human resources. A large number of its alumni have occupied in the past and continue as topmost functionaries in the most prestigious academic and research institutions in India and abroad. Apart from this, the graduates and postgraduates of this College have contributed to the White Revolution and food security in the state and the country.
